For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public high school serving 212 students in Ottoville, OH.
The top-ranked public high school in Ottoville, OH is Ottoville High School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Ottoville, OH public high school have an average math proficiency score of 82% (versus the Ohio public high school average of 40%), and reading proficiency score of 87% (versus the 57% statewide average). High schools in Ottoville have an average ranking of 10/10, which is in the top 5% of Ohio public high schools.
Ottoville, OH public high school have a Graduation Rate of 80%, which is less than the Ohio average of 86%.
The school with highest graduation rate is Ottoville High School, with ≥80% graduation rate. Read more about public school graduation rate statistics in Ohio or national school graduation rate statistics.
Minority enrollment is 3% of the student body (majority Black), which is less than the Ohio public high school average of 33% (majority Black).
